Piper Jaffray Believes S&P Global Inc (SPGI) Won’t Stop Here


In a report released today, Peter Appert from Piper Jaffray maintained a Buy rating on S&P Global Inc (SPGI), with a price target of $242. The company’s shares closed yesterday at $212.65, close to its 52-week high of $217.31.

According to TipRanks.com, Appert is a 5-star analyst with an average return of 18.0% and a 76.9% success rate. Appert covers the Services sector, focusing on stocks such as American Public Education, Grand Canyon Education, and Factset Research.

Currently, the analyst consensus on S&P Global Inc is a Moderate Buy with an average price target of $206.50.

S&P Global, Inc. engages in the provision of transparent and independent ratings, benchmarks, analytics and data to the capital and commodity markets worldwide. It operates through the following segments: Ratings, Market Intelligence, Platts and Indices.
